Learn about CVE-2020-10016, a memory corruption issue in Apple products fixed in macOS Big Sur 11.0.1, iOS 14.2, iPadOS 14.2, tvOS 14.2, and watchOS 7.1. Find out how to prevent arbitrary code execution.
A memory corruption issue in Apple products has been identified and fixed in various versions of macOS, iOS, iPadOS, tvOS, and watchOS. This vulnerability could allow an application to execute arbitrary code with kernel privileges.
Understanding CVE-2020-10016
This CVE relates to a memory corruption issue in Apple's operating systems that could lead to arbitrary code execution.
What is CVE-2020-10016?
CVE-2020-10016 is a vulnerability in Apple products that could allow malicious applications to run arbitrary code with kernel privileges.
The Impact of CVE-2020-10016
The vulnerability could be exploited by an application to execute arbitrary code with kernel privileges, potentially leading to unauthorized access and control of the affected device.
Technical Details of CVE-2020-10016
This section provides more technical insights into the vulnerability.
Vulnerability Description
A memory corruption issue was addressed with improved state management in macOS Big Sur 11.0.1, iOS 14.2, iPadOS 14.2, tvOS 14.2, and watchOS 7.1.
Affected Systems and Versions
The following Apple products and versions are affected:
Exploitation Mechanism
The vulnerability could be exploited by an application to execute arbitrary code with kernel privileges, potentially leading to a security breach.
Mitigation and Prevention
To address CVE-2020-10016, users and organizations should take the following steps:
Immediate Steps to Take
Long-Term Security Practices
Patching and Updates